So if you're still at the point where you need to break form to make a lift then you have some technique and form drilling to do yet. If that is the case you want to avoid doing maximal lifts for a while and get some volume in and really drill the movement path.
This is the primary reason I want to see guys who want to jump into strength training to progress above 4 reps for as long as possible. Rep practice, form practice, muscle and strength building.
